Chess Puzzle #0dVIG — Beginner, Black to move, middlegame

Rating 573 · Beginner · kingside attack, mate, mate in 1, middlegame, one move.

Position

White: king g1; queen e3; rooks d1/f1; bishop g5; knight e5; pawns a2/b2/c2/d4/f2/g2/h3. Black: king g8; queen d5; rooks c8/f8; bishops b7/e7; pawns a6/b5/e6/f7/g7/h7. White is ahead by 1 point of material. Black to move.

Solution (1 move)

  1. Opponent setup: Bxe7 — bishop g5→e7, captures bishop. Now Black to move.
  2. Best move: Qxg2# — queen d5→g2, captures pawn, delivers checkmate.

Tactical themes

kingside attack, mate, mate in 1, middlegame, one move. The combination ends with Qxg2# delivering checkmate.
